Join us for Art Club, a standing invitation to explore and create across our campus. Stop by the Art Lab for drop-in art-making with Walker educators. Every week is a chance to experiment with a new medium, idea, or muse.

For this art-making session, make herbal dream pillows filled with dried herbs. Choose from a variety of scents and create a handsewn pouch for aromatherapy in your pocket.

Activity instructions, available in English and Spanish, are designed for ages 4 and up. Materials are provided and distributed on a first-come, first-served basis; supplies are limited. No prior registration is required for Art Club—the more you visit, the more you’ll discover.

Open Stacks and Free Films

Stop in on Thursday nights for Open Stacks and explore books, journals, and artist files with help from expert librarians. Discover a new book, research your favorite artist, or just peruse the vast collection. The Walker’s library is open from 5 to 8 pm (no appointment necessary). The library is located directly behind the Art Lab. The Mediatheque is always free, streaming select films and movies from the Ruben-Bentson collection. Choose your own adventure with our interactive menu, or sit back and enjoy a curated playlist of films.
